Battery Hardware Test Engineer

Cupertino, CA, United States

What are we looking for in our Battery Hardware Test Engineer?

$55-$60.28/hr, depending on experience

Summary:

Do you have a passion for invention and self-challenge? Are you seeking to push the limits of what’s considered feasible? As part of our Battery Engineering group, craft creative battery solutions that deliver more energy in smaller spaces than ever before. We work across disciplines to transform improved hardware elements into a single, integrated design. Join us, and you’ll help us innovate new battery technologies that continually outperform the previous iterations. By collaborating with other product development groups across Apple, you’ll push the industry boundaries of what batteries can do and improve the product experience for our customers across the world. In this role you will utilize your skills as a test engineer to lead testing execution in coordinate

with test engineers and technicians to validate battery packs for next generation consumer electronics. You will work with cross-functional teams to develop test process, execute tests and analyze test results.

Key Qualifications:

2+ years of experience in electrical engineering

2+ years experience in testing in lab environment with understanding BMU protections.

Understanding of EE bench test equipment and use and appropriate application. (Oscilloscopes, meters, data-loggers, power supplies, etc.)

Self-starter with excellent time management skills and curious spirit and willing to work in fast pace team.

Have a previous track record of success conducting tests - should also be able to process and summarize data.

Familiarity with test platforms including Automated Test Equipment utilizing data acquisition and instrumentation control software such as python or similar test scripting.

Description:

Execute battery EE level tests and provide accurate result report.

Generate KPI for day to day lab activities.

Reviews BMU schematics and layout to verify conformance and to determine testability.

Conducts investigations and prepares reports to support investigations.

Writes plans, co-develops procedures and analyzes data for validation activities.

Running complex test setups using high accuracy test equipment.

Troubleshooting equipment and sample issues, maintaining and solving test equipment problems as needed.

Use various types of measurement equipment to test batteries and cells.

Education & Experience

BS/MS in Electrical Engineering

Must be authorized to work in the United States
